Abstract:
In this work, the vacuum membrane distillation (VMD) process has been applied to treat
water containing different types of dyes. The influence of operating parameters, as feed
temperature, feed flow rate, feed concentration, on the permeate flux and on rejection has
been investigated. In all experimental tests, a complete rejection has been achieved and
pure water has been recovered at the permeate side.
Furthermore, experiments with water as feed have been carried out before and after the
tests with dyes, in order to analyze the effect of fouling on the performance of the VMD.
The water vapor fluxes immediately after the tests with dyes were higher than the values
registered before the tests, probably due to an interaction with the polymeric membrane
material which promotes a swelling of the membrane when in contact with the dye
solutions. However, initial fluxes are recovered after prolonged cleaning with only water.
